Soft Mini Pretzels Bites (Cinnamon Sugar, Garlic Parmesan, & Sea Salt)
If you’re looking for an innexpensive recipe to serve and make for a ton of hungry football party goers, this is it! You can make this recipe with basic ingredients that you probably already have in the house. These are also fun to make for kid’s lunches. I also love that you can flavor up the pretzels anyway you’d like using the same recipe. I made three of my favorite flavors, but you can get as create as you want with it! I think I’m going to try chocolate walnut pretzel next!
INGREDIENTS
- 2 Cups Warm Water
- 2 Packages Active Dry Yeast
- 1/2 Cup Sugar
- 1 Tablespoon Salt
- 1/3 Cup Melted Butter
- 6 Cups All-Purpose Flour
- 2 Large Eggs
- *Toppings: Ground Cinnamon, Granulated Sugar, Melted Butter, Garlic Powder, Parmesan Cheese, Sea Salt
- *Icing – 1/2 – 1 cup powdered sugar, 1/4 teaspoon vanilla extract, 1 tablespoon melted butter, 1/2 tablespoon milk.
DIRECTIONS
-
Mix together yeast and warm water. Pour in sugar and combine.
-
Pour in the melted butter and only 3 cups of the flour and combine. Whisk eggs together in a separate bowl, then add to bowl and mix well.
-
After the eggs are completely mixed in, add the remaining 3 cups of flour and salt. If you have a hard time mixing the flour in, add a tablespoon of warm water at a time.
-
Cover the dough with wax paper and a towel.
-
Place it in a warmer area and allow it to rise for about 45 minutes.
-
Add flour to the countertop or a pastry cloth.
-
Tear pieces of the dough off and roll it into mini balls. (About 1 1/2 tablespoon sized)
-
Form the dough balls into mini pretzels.
-
Heat oven to 350 Degrees For the sea salt pretzels, add butter and seasalt.
-
Mix cinnamon and sugar in a small bowl. Add a layer of butter over the top of the pretzel dough and sprinkle cinnamon sugar over the top.
-
Add a butter layer, parmesan cheese and sprinkle garlic powder over the garlic parmesan flavored pretzels.
-
Bake 15-20 minutes.
-
Mix 1/2 – 1 cup powdered sugar, 1/4 teaspoon vanilla extract, 1 tablespoon melted butter, 1/2 tablespoon milk for the icing. If it’s too thick, add more milk. If it’s too runny, add more powdered sugar.
-
The sea salt pretzels are best when dipped in yellow mustard.
-
The garlic parmeson pretzels are best served with pizza sauce
-
Enjoy!

Mia says
Aren’t you supposed to boil pretzels to give them that pretzel texture?
Taralynn McNitt says
You can boil them in water with baking soda, but baking them without that process does the trick too
